Why bees are fed sugar

Most beekeepers try to avoid feeding insects with sugar syrup. However, sometimes it is not possible to do without it. At the same time, the goals of feeding differ depending on the season:

  1. Feeding in the spring. At this time, bee colonies are developing rapidly and need a lot of food. Often in the spring there is a situation where there is no bribe. The reason may be damp and cold weather. In this case, the bees need to be provided with the right amount of food. To do this, you can use frames with honey or sugar syrup. It is worth noting that insects will eat this food long before the start of the main honey collection. Therefore, you should not be afraid that sugar will get into the beekeeping product.
  2. Feeding in autumn. At this time, bee colonies are preparing for wintering. To do this, they need a certain amount of food - honey and bee bread. Sometimes beekeepers pump out all the collected honey, and in the fall they give the insects sugar syrup. His bees are eaten before the start of the main honey collection. In this case, sugar does not get into honey.
  3. Feeding during the honey harvest. In such a situation, under natural conditions, there is a bribe, however, beekeepers do not go to the place of honey collection or, under the influence of natural factors, the bees cannot collect nectar.At the same time, insects have to be fed to keep them alive. In such a situation, the bee product can be counterfeited.

What kind of honey will this make

When insects are fed sugar, they produce low-quality honey, which differs significantly in appearance and taste from the natural product.

Sugar mass is characterized by the following features:

  • bad taste;
  • a faint aroma that looks like old honeycombs;
  • cloudy and gelatinous consistency;
  • lack of pollen in the composition;
  • high granulated sugar.

It is possible to determine falsification only in the laboratory. A fake product usually has fairly low bactericidal properties and contains a minimum of active ingredients. At the same time, there is practically no therapeutic effect.

Feeding bees with sugar syrup is not recommended. However, sometimes it is not possible to do without it. At the same time, adding the product to the diet of insects negatively affects the quality of honey.
